Description

Current unmanned systems rely on either rechargeable batteries, an internal combustion engine or a combination of the two, depending on the size of the system, to provide power for propulsion and the various sensor systems mounted on the platform. The major problem related to both of the solutions is lack of time on station/mission endurance. Reducing the weight or increasing the energy density of the energy source frees up payload that can be applied to other systems or a lighter system that has longer mission times. A major effort for reducing this weight is the replacement of these systems with a fuel cell. This report identifies the state-of-the-art of fuel cell technologies as they can be applied to various unmanned vehicles, aerial, ground, above and below water systems.
